Hi, I have a Lorikeet named Nami who is 11 years old. Recently she has started to pluck feathers on her chest. She also waits for new pins to come and then she will pluck away at them and pull them out too. Some of the new feathers she will let grow out but it seems like she is plucking out more than what she lets grow. She has never done anything like this before.
I've tried mixing up her diet, got her heaps of new toys, changed the location of her cage.
She is only in her cage for long period of time when i go to work (8hrs Mon-Fri) the rest of the time I normally have her out of the cage and she gets roams around the house or hangs out on my shoulder.
If anyone has any advice/ideas on how to make her stop plucking I would appreciate it so much.
